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
17895027374 9093443 45599061
5294154996 019243524
5294154996 019243524
046378224 321194 947684
All about undefined
Interested in learning more?
5294154996 019243524
046378224 321194 947684
See more
6503 45151407504
9238 982541 7635436367
See more
79585419 60727 3299841
79 66926 2961342033 7484897533
See more